Bit 35 of SRR1 is called SRR1_ISI_N_OR_G. This name comes from it being used to indicate that an ISI was due to the access being no-exec or guarded. A future ISA version adds another purpose. Now it is also set if there is a access in a cache-inhibited location for prefixed instruction. Rename from SRR1_ISI_N_OR_G -> SRR1_ISI_N_G_OR_CIP to reflected this new role.
